Generally, a Guest is not permitted to make and hold more than one
dining reservation within a two-hour window. That means that if you've booked a reservation, you will automatically be listed as a Guest on the reservation and thus can't make a second reservation within two hours of the first one.
The great news is that you don't actually have to include specific Guests from your Family & Friends list when making reservations - you can just leave them as Guest 2, Guest 3, and so on. This means that even though you personally can't make a second reservation, you're not preventing any of the
other members of your party from making that second reservation. The one downside is that only Guests who are formally linked to a dining reservation will see it in their My Disney Experience plans, so keep that in mind to make sure no one forgets where they need to be and when!
So, find someone else in your party with their own My Disney Experience account who is
not listed on your first reservation. If needed, you can modify the first reservation to remove them by tapping the Update Party link in your first reservation. This will change them to generic Guest 2 (or 3, etc.) - now they're freed up to make your crew's second reservation!
